The Supreme Court in Austria has legally decided in our cases that HG Lab Truck GmbH is obliged to disclose whether one is affected by the data leak.
What happened?
Personal data (name, address, date of birth, Covid-19 test data) of more than 24,000 people tested positive for coronavirus in Tyrol were unlawfully disclosed. Apparently, everyone who tested positive for the coronavirus in Tyrol between January 2021 and June 2021 is affected. HG Lab Truck carried out the test analyses.
HG Lab Truck refused to provide information
HG Lab Truck refused until the very end to provide information on whether potentially affected persons were actually affected by the data leak. SCHEIBER LAW therefore brought an action for information against HG Lab Truck. Recently, the Supreme Court ruled in favour of our clients.
Further course of proceedings
In the further course of the proceedings, the courts will have to decide whether our clients are entitled to damages for the late provision of information.
